Transaction 58762e1441452b9953653b74774b2e1f6c79af56cfaf44f23f45498155bf251e

1 Input
2 Outputs
  • 58762e1441452b9953653b74774b2e1f6c79af56cfaf44f23f45498155bf251e:0
  • value  1249804
    address  n2m6CodmzNP7FcHHewKzpQA5Y5c7N4C88v
  • 58762e1441452b9953653b74774b2e1f6c79af56cfaf44f23f45498155bf251e:1
  • value  3958547347
    address  2NDdkyYMScnej5pLBZa64xCqH7AfKPKhUVx